Amberjack
Often called reef donkeys, amberjack are among the strongest fighters in the Gulf, found around deeper wrecks and offshore structure.
Cobia
Migratory and opportunistic, cobia cruise offshore waters and structure, offering powerful fights when seasonal conditions align.
Flounder
Ambush predators found along sandy bottoms and structure edges, flounder require patience and precision but reward anglers with steady, methodical fights.
Gag Grouper
A hard-pulling Gulf predator, gag grouper live around reefs, ledges, and wrecks, demanding heavier tackle and precise presentations.
King Mackerel
Known for blistering runs and explosive strikes, king mackerel are often targeted while trolling the offshore Gulf waters.
Mahi Mahi
A seasonal offshore favorite, mahi mahi roam open Gulf waters and are prized for both acrobatic fights and vibrant color.
Mangrove Snapper
Wary and structure-bound, mangrove snapper require careful presentation and light tackle to consistently hook around bridges and reefs.
Red Snapper
A Gulf Coast staple, red snapper hold tight to reefs and ledges offshore, known for deep structure bites and powerful runs during open seasons.
Redfish
A premier inshore species around Pensacola Beach, redfish patrol flats, docks, and tidal passes, delivering powerful fights and consistent action throughout much of the year.
Sheepshead
Structure-oriented and notoriously subtle biters, sheepshead gather around bridges, pilings, and rock, offering a technical inshore challenge with strong pulls.
Spanish Mackerel
Fast-moving and aggressive, Spanish mackerel travel in schools and provide high-energy action when bait is present in bays and offshore waters.
Speckled Trout
Speckled trout thrive in grass flats and moving tides, delivering reliable inshore action and steady light-tackle fights around Pensacola Beach.
Triggerfish
Triggerfish hold tight to reefs and hard bottom, known for quick bites and stubborn fights during Gulf season.
Vermilion Snapper
Vermilion snapper bring steady offshore bites and are a favorite for anglers looking for action and great eating.
